Exanthesis (Exanthesis) reticulata

Hexactinellida - Lychniscosa - Dactylocalycidae

Taxonomy
Plocoscyphia reticulata was named by Hinde (1883). It is not extant. It is the type species of Exanthesis, Exanthesis (Exanthesis).

It was recombined as Exanthesis reticulatus by Moret (1925); it was recombined as Exanthesis (Exanthesis) reticulata by Reid (2004).
